Tokenized Incentives for Regenerative Practices
Lift Cash’s dual-token system (PROMO and LIFT) aligns individual and communal incentives in food systems:
PROMO rewards for stewardship: Farmers earn non-transferable PROMO tokens by adopting soil-building practices (e.g., no-till farming), verified through decentralized AI analysis of satellite imagery.
LIFT tokens for circular economies: Converted PROMO tokens become LIFT—tradable currency for purchasing tools, seeds, or training within bioregional marketplaces. In Kenya’s Vihiga County, LIFT could circulate among 50 cooperatives, creating a closed-loop economy around permaculture outputs.
Staking for governance rights: Long-term LIFT holders gain amplified voting power on DAO proposals, incentivizing sustained engagement with localization efforts.
This gamified structure mirrors natural ecosystems’ feedback loops, where beneficial actions reinforce systemic health.

AI-Enabled Proof-of-Personhood for Inclusive Participation
Lift Cash’s Proof-of-Personhood (PoP) system ensures equitable governance in localized food networks:
Sybil-resistant identity verification: PoP’s AI algorithms prevent duplicate accounts, crucial for fair voting on DAO proposals about land use or crop rotations.
Privacy-preserving participation: Marginalized groups (e.g., Indigenous stewards) can vote anonymously while proving their unique personhood, protecting against coercion.
Cross-community recognition: A farmer in Brazil’s Amazon could use PoP credentials to join a DAO governing Andean potato varieties, fostering South-South collaboration without compromising sovereignty.
